Description Notes

Lozenge-shaped ivory tablet; hinged brass vertical support for string gnomon; raised decoration and figures for 3 attachment points at 48, 45 and 42; horizontal dial with hour scale divided 4 - 12, 1 - 8, numbered by 1, subdivided to 30 minutes; hand-painted gold compass card with NS line offset for magnetic variation at 10˚E of North. Verso of base engraved with decoration of a vase of flowers.

Condition: fair; complete.
